Iconic Speakeasy Bars Around the World
Several cities are famous for their speakeasy culture. In New York, “Please Don’t Tell” (PDT) requires entering through a phone booth inside a hot dog shop.
In London, “Evans & Peel Detective Agency” is disguised as a detective agency, complete with roleplay for patrons. Tokyo also offers hidden cocktail bars tucked behind unmarked doors, serving artisanal drinks in intimate settings.
These venues provide not just drinks but an experience that combines adventure, design, and craft cocktails.
Creative Cocktails and Mixology
Speakeasies often specialize in innovative cocktails. Mixologists use unique ingredients, house-made infusions, and theatrical presentation.
Signature drinks may include smoked cocktails, molecular mixology, or visually stunning garnishes. Sampling these creations adds to the sense of discovery and excitement.
Hidden bars encourage interaction with bartenders, allowing visitors to learn about ingredients and techniques firsthand.

Tips for Visiting Hidden Venues
Plan ahead, as speakeasies often have limited seating. Reservations are recommended for popular spots.
Dress appropriately—some hidden bars enforce a dress code. Be patient while waiting, as part of the charm is the anticipation and exclusivity.
Lastly, respect the space. These venues thrive on unique experiences, so maintaining a positive atmosphere benefits everyone.
